过表达长链非编码RNA H19对肝癌细胞增殖和自噬的影响及可能机制  被引量:4

Effect and mechanism of long noncoding RNA H19 overexpression on proliferation and autophagy in HCC cells

摘  要:目的:研究长链非编码RNA H19(long noncoding RNA H19,H19)对肝癌细胞自噬的影响及可能机制。方法:Real-time PCR检测H19在肝癌组织及相应癌旁组织中的表达;CCK-8分析过表达H19对肝癌细胞增殖的影响;免疫荧光实验和Western blot分析过表达H19对肝癌细胞自噬的影响;Western blot分析过表达H19肝癌细胞的Atg7表达变化以及与Atg7干扰质粒共转染后对肝癌细胞自噬的影响。结果:H19在肝癌组织中表达水平高于癌旁组织;过表达H19后肝癌细胞增殖活力及自噬增强;过表达H19通过上调自噬相关基因Atg7促进肝癌细胞自噬。结论:上调H19促进肝癌细胞增殖与自噬,H19对肝癌细胞自噬的调控可能与Atg7有关。Objective:To explore the regulation of long noncoding RNA H19(H19)on cell proliferation and autophagy of hepatocellular carcinoma.Methods:Real-time PCR was used to measure the expression of H19 in hepatocellular carcinoma tissues and adjacent tissues.The proliferation level of hepatocellular carcinoma cells was analyzed by CCK-8.Immunofluorescence assay and Western blot were used to analyze autophagy activity.Western blot was used to analyze the expression of Atg7 and the effect of co-transfection with Atg7 on autophagy of hepatocellular carcinoma cells.Results:The expression level of H19 was up-regulated in hepatocellular carcinoma tissues than in the adjacent tissues.Overexpressed H19 could promote cells proliferation and autophagy of hepatocellular carcinoma cells.The expression of Atg7 could be enhanced by overexpressed H19.Conclusion:H19 could promote proliferation and autophagy in HCC cells.The promotion of H19 on autophagy might be related to Atg7.
